Insurance Product Development Analyst I

Remote Full-time
Michigan Millers Mutual Insurance Company is a mutual insurance provider with over 140 years of experience in the property-and-casualty insurance sector. They are seeking a Product Development Analyst I to ensure compliance with regulatory requirements for insurance products while managing state filings and collaborating with internal teams. Responsibilities Monitors resources for legislative and regulatory changes and analyzes impact to Western National products Identifies new requirements that may require policy and form language changes and implements rate, rule, and form changes to comply with statutory requirements Works with the Actuarial Team on rate changes for assigned business lines and communicates changes to internal and external customers Holds responsibility for a minimum of one line of business Creates and manages state filings for assigned line(s) of business Participates in the testing and auditing of assigned line(s) of business pre- and post-implementation Responsibilities are performed in accordance with detailed guidelines, established practices, and standard procedures, occasionally requiring independent judgment and interpretation Gathers input and makes recommendations to solve problems of moderate complexity Deals with moderately complex problems that must be broken down into manageable pieces Sees relationships between problem components and prioritizes them Utilizes knowledge, experience, and available resources to find solutions Consistently acts according to our customer experience standards, including responding quickly, maintaining a positive attitude, building rapport, demonstrating empathy, managing the customer’s expectations, using the proper communication channel for the situation, and taking ownership to ensure the customer’s issue is resolved Stays in regular contact with internal customers, such as underwriting Occasionally interacts with external customers Performs special projects and other duties as assigned Skills Knowledge of personal and / or commercial lines products Familiar with insurance policy language Ability to communicate with internal and external customers Strong attention to detail and accuracy Demonstrated ability to prioritize projects and meet deadlines Ability to organize and execute work independently Bachelor's degree or equivalent related experience Proficient use of various core systems, office and computer equipment, and software packages Coursework toward CPCU or other insurance designation preferred Experience with System for Electronic Rate and Form Filing (SERFF) and bureau websites Prior property-and-casualty insurance experience Benefits Medical insurance plan options and other standard employee benefits, including dental insurance, vision benefits, life insurance, disability insurance, and more!
